生产车间软件开发方案
在选择生产车间软件开发方案时,关键要考虑以下几个方面:1、功能需求;2、技术架构;3、开发周期;4、预算成本;5、系统集成;6、用户体验;7、数据安全。其中,功能需求是最为重要的一点,决定了软件能否满足实际生产车间的管理和操作需求。详细分析功能需求包括:生产计划管理、物料管理、设备管理、质量控制、数据采集和分析等。
一、功能需求
功能需求是生产车间软件开发方案的核心,它直接决定了软件的实际应用效果和用户满意度。具体功能需求包括:
- 生产计划管理
- 生产任务的创建与分配。
- 生产进度的实时监控和调整。
- 资源(人力、设备、物料)的优化配置。
- 物料管理
- 库存管理,包括原材料和成品库存。
- 物料需求计划(MRP)的生成和管理。
- 物料的采购、入库、出库流程管理。
- 设备管理
- 设备的日常维护和保养。
- 设备故障管理和维修记录。
- 设备使用效率的监控和分析。
- 质量控制
- 质量检测和记录。
- 质量问题的分析和改进措施。
- 质量管理体系的执行和监控。
- 数据采集和分析
- 生产数据的实时采集。
- 数据的分析和报表生成。
- 数据驱动的决策支持。
二、技术架构
选择合适的技术架构对于生产车间软件的稳定性和扩展性至关重要。常见的技术架构包括:
- 单体架构
- 适用于小型生产车间,开发周期短,成本低。
- 维护和扩展性较差,适应复杂业务需求较为困难。
- 微服务架构
- 适用于中大型生产车间,灵活性高,易于扩展。
- 开发和维护成本较高,需要专业技术团队。
- 云架构
- 使用云计算平台,降低基础设施成本。
- 数据安全和隐私需要特别关注。
- 混合架构
- 结合本地部署和云服务,兼顾安全性和灵活性。
- 适用于有特殊需求的生产车间。
三、开发周期
开发周期是影响软件开发方案的重要因素,应根据实际需求和资源合理规划。一般开发周期分为以下几个阶段:
- 需求分析
- 收集和分析生产车间的实际需求。
- 制定详细的需求文档和功能规格。
- 系统设计
- 设计系统架构和数据库结构。
- 确定技术选型和开发工具。
- 开发阶段
- 前端和后端开发。
- 数据库开发和集成。
- 测试阶段
- 单元测试、集成测试和系统测试。
- 用户验收测试(UAT)。
- 部署和实施
- 系统的部署和上线。
- 用户培训和系统维护。
四、预算成本
预算成本是软件开发方案的重要考虑因素,需要综合考虑以下方面:
- 开发成本
- 人力成本,包括开发人员、测试人员和项目管理人员的薪资。
- 开发工具和技术的费用。
- 硬件成本
- 服务器、存储设备和网络设备的采购成本。
- 硬件的维护和升级费用。
- 运营成本
- 软件的日常维护和技术支持费用。
- 系统升级和功能扩展的费用。
五、系统集成
生产车间软件需要与其他系统进行集成,以实现数据的共享和业务流程的自动化。常见的系统集成包括:
- ERP系统集成
- 实现生产计划和物料管理的自动化。
- 数据的实时同步和共享。
- MES系统集成
- 实现生产过程的监控和管理。
- 生产数据的实时采集和分析。
- SCADA系统集成
- 实现设备的监控和管理。
- 设备数据的实时采集和分析。
- WMS系统集成
- 实现仓库管理的自动化。
- 库存数据的实时同步和共享。
六、用户体验
用户体验是影响软件应用效果的重要因素,应考虑以下方面:
- 界面设计
- 简洁、直观的用户界面设计。
- 良好的用户交互体验。
- 操作便捷性
- 简单易用的操作流程。
- 提供详细的用户手册和培训。
- 响应速度
- 系统的响应速度和稳定性。
- 快速处理用户请求和操作。
七、数据安全
数据安全是生产车间软件的重要保障,应采取以下措施:
- 数据加密
- 对敏感数据进行加密存储和传输。
- 采用先进的加密算法和技术。
- 访问控制
- 实现用户身份验证和权限管理。
- 防止未经授权的访问和操作。
- 备份和恢复
- 定期备份数据,防止数据丢失。
- 提供数据恢复机制,确保数据安全。
总结:选择生产车间软件开发方案时,需要综合考虑功能需求、技术架构、开发周期、预算成本、系统集成、用户体验和数据安全等因素。建议在选择方案时,充分了解实际需求,合理规划开发周期和预算,确保系统的稳定性和安全性。如果需要更高效的开发方案,可以考虑使用如简道云等平台,简道云官网: https://s.fanruan.com/fnuw2;,可以极大地缩短开发周期,降低成本,提高系统集成和数据安全性。
相关问答FAQs:
在现代企业管理中,生产车间软件的开发方案越来越受到重视。通过合理的软件系统,企业可以提升生产效率、优化资源配置、降低生产成本,同时也能够加强数据管理和分析。以下是关于生产车间软件开发方案的一些常见问题解答,帮助您更好地理解这一主题。
1. 什么是生产车间软件,它的主要功能有哪些?
生产车间软件是一种专门为制造业设计的管理系统,旨在提高车间的生产效率和管理水平。其主要功能包括:
-
生产计划管理:帮助企业制定和调整生产计划,根据市场需求和原材料供应情况合理安排生产任务。
-
资源调度:实时监控车间内的设备、人员和物料,优化资源配置,确保生产流程的顺畅进行。
-
数据采集与分析:通过物联网技术收集设备运行数据、生产效率数据等,进行分析,帮助企业发现问题并进行改进。
-
质量管理:对生产过程中的各项指标进行实时监控,确保产品质量符合标准,降低不合格品的发生率。
-
库存管理:监控原材料和成品的库存状态,及时调整采购和生产计划,避免因库存不足或过剩而影响生产。
-
报表生成:自动生成生产报告、绩效分析报告等,帮助管理层做出科学决策。
通过这些功能,生产车间软件能够有效地提升生产效率,降低成本,增强企业的竞争力。
2. 开发生产车间软件需要考虑哪些关键因素?
在开发生产车间软件时,需要考虑多个关键因素,以确保软件能够满足企业的实际需求并具备良好的扩展性和稳定性:
-
用户需求分析:深入了解企业的生产流程、管理需求和用户习惯,确保软件的功能设计与实际使用场景相匹配。
-
技术选型:根据企业的IT基础设施和未来的发展方向,选择合适的技术栈,包括编程语言、数据库、云服务等。
-
系统集成能力:生产车间软件往往需要与其他系统(如ERP、MES等)进行集成,确保数据的无缝传输和共享。
-
安全性:考虑数据的安全性和隐私保护,确保系统能够防范潜在的网络攻击和数据泄露。
-
用户体验:关注软件的界面设计和操作流程,确保用户能够方便快捷地使用软件,提高工作效率。
-
培训与支持:提供充分的培训和技术支持,帮助企业员工快速上手使用软件,确保系统的顺利实施。
通过对这些关键因素的重视,企业可以大大提高生产车间软件的成功率,确保软件能够真正为企业创造价值。
3. 如何评估和选择合适的生产车间软件开发公司?
选择合适的生产车间软件开发公司是确保项目成功的重要环节。以下是一些评估和选择的标准:
-
行业经验:优先考虑那些在制造业有丰富经验的开发公司,他们对行业特点和需求有更深刻的理解。
-
技术实力:了解开发公司的技术团队规模、专业技能以及过往项目案例,确保他们具备完成项目所需的技术能力。
-
客户反馈:查看该公司客户的反馈和评价,了解他们在项目实施过程中的服务质量和客户满意度。
-
售后服务:考察开发公司提供的售后服务,包括软件维护、系统升级和技术支持等,确保在项目完成后能够获得持续的支持。
-
价格透明:选择价格透明、报价合理的公司,避免在项目过程中因隐藏费用而增加成本。
-
合作态度:与开发公司进行沟通,了解他们的合作态度和响应速度,良好的沟通和合作能够大大提高项目的成功率。
通过这些标准的评估,您可以更好地选择出符合您需求的生产车间软件开发公司,为企业的数字化转型打下坚实的基础。
生产车间软件的开发是一个复杂而重要的过程,涉及到多方面的考虑和实施。希望以上的解答能够帮助您更全面地理解这一主题,并为您选择合适的解决方案提供参考。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;